isn’t seeing the Varsity floor at this point in the season but that doesn’t change the fact that she can play. Linder, a 6’0 Small Forward, is a prospect that has a lot of intangibles. She has natural length and reach compared to most. She can handle, score, and distribute at an even rate. She never gives up on a play and she is a great teammate to those around her. Not to mention, defensively she records a lot of blocks or deflections near the rim because of her discipline to stay down on pump fakes, combined with her length. Like I said, Linder may not be seeing the Varsity floor at this point in the season but she is getting there. Sometimes you hear the phrase, “if you are good enough, they will find you.”, and I think that applies here. A college coach is eventually going to come in and offer Linder, getting a steal out of this 2025 Class. She is too fundamental and smart, not to get a chance to prove herself.

is a solid basketball player that is skilled in the game and also possesses some good size to pair along with that. On Sunday, Linder showed off to everyone in the gym that she is ready for this high school season and ready to compete at a high level while doing so. On most occasions Linder was killing her personal matchups in whichever way she liked. She was using her size advantage near the rim, sprinting the floor and beating her opponents to their spots almost each time down the court, defending both smaller and bigger players depending on the situation, and was a positive influence to the teammates around her. The thing that stands out about Linder’s game the most, that is underrated, is her motor. She does not stop. It’s not something you can teach and it’s not something that all players have. Her energy is always off of the charts and it shows to the college coaches watching out there, trust me.
